This instrument has three pedals: damper, sostenuto, and soft. They can be used to
make your performance more expressive.
Damper pedal
While you continue pressing the pedal, the sound will be sustained, and a rich reso-
nance will be produced. The depth at which you press the pedal will adjust the
degree of the damper effect (Half-damper effect).
Sostenuto pedal
The damper effect will be applied only to notes which were already held while the
pedal was pressed, so that these notes will continue sustaining while the pedal
remains pressed. The damper effect will not apply to new notes that are newly
played while the sostenuto pedal is already pressed.
Soft pedal
The sound will be softer and more mellow while you press the pedal. The depth at
which you press the pedal will adjust the softness of the sound (half-pedal effect).
In addition to selecting sounds and listening to the demo songs, you can make
various other settings by holding down the [ FUNCTION ] switch and pressing a spe-
cific key on the keyboard. For details on MIDI Channel and Local Control, refer to
the following section "6. MIDI."
Do not play the keyboard while pressing the [ FUNCTION ] switch. Doing so can
cause unexpected settings to be made.

KEYBOARD touch control function
You can use the white keys E4 through G4 to specify how your keyboard playing
dynamics will affect the volume of the sound (see diagram at left).
If you want to be able to produce loud notes by playing gently, hold down the [ FUNC-
TION ] switch and press E4 (light).
If you do not want loud notes to be produced unless you play strongly, hold down
the [ FUNCTION ] switch and press G4 (heavy).
If you hold down the [ FUNCTION ] switch and press F4 (standard), the volume will
respond to your playing dynamics like on a conventional piano.
When the power is turned on, the standard setting is selected as the default.
Pitch control function (Tuning)
You can use the B4 and C5 keys to adjust the pitch of the C-1500 in a range of
452.5 Hz to 427.5 Hz in 0.5 Hz steps.
Each time you press B4 while holding down the [ FUNCTION ] switch, the pitch will
fall 0.5 Hz. Each time you press C5 while holding down the [ FUNCTION ] switch, the
pitch will rise 0.5 Hz. If you simultaneously press B4 and C5 while holding down the
[ FUNCTION ] switch, the pitch will return to 440 Hz.
When the power is turned on, the pitch will be set to 440 Hz (A4) as the default.
